博客搭建在垃圾主機(jī)上,延遲非常高,沒有備案的原因,沒辦法用國內(nèi)的CDN,試過「cloudflare」的免費(fèi)CDN,效果也不是很理想,后來發(fā)現(xiàn)了jsDelivr + Github才是免費(fèi)的最佳CDN。

jsDelivr介紹
jsDelivr是一個(gè)提供數(shù)千種Javascript、CSS等超過1650多種 Libraries 加速的免費(fèi)CDN服務(wù),支持給Github、WordPress、NPM免費(fèi)提供CDN加速。而且國內(nèi)也有 CDN 節(jié)點(diǎn),速度非???。
jsDelivr官方:https://www.jsdelivr.com/
Github介紹
Github目前最好用的免費(fèi)開源項(xiàng)目托管站點(diǎn),眾多開源項(xiàng)目都托管在Github,目前Github已被微軟收購了。
Github官方:https://github.com/
利用 jsDelivr + Github 給 WordPress 免費(fèi)加速
1.注冊 Github 賬號(hào)
2.新建Github倉庫,Repository name:輸入倉庫名稱,然后點(diǎn)擊「Create repository」開始創(chuàng)建。

3.點(diǎn)擊「Upload files」上傳你要CDN的文件,如CSS、JS、圖片等……

4.發(fā)布倉庫,點(diǎn)擊「release」發(fā)布,輸入自定義發(fā)布版本號(hào)。

5.使用 jsDelivr 來引用資源
https://cdn.jsdelivr.net/gh/你的用戶名/你的倉庫名@發(fā)布的版本號(hào)/文件路徑
例如:
https://cdn.jsdelivr.net/gh/woshileifeng1/wordpresscdn@1.0/aplayer.min.js
如果不需要版本號(hào)區(qū)分,也可以直接:
https://cdn.jsdelivr.net/gh/woshileifeng1/wordpresscdn/aplayer.min.js
6.接下來把CDN好的CSS和JS等文件地址,都替換到你主題里面去。
7.可以在你主題的頭部文件加入 預(yù)讀DNS,加快解析
GitHub+jsDelivr+PicGo搭建免費(fèi)圖床
1.新建立一個(gè)github倉庫,專門存放上傳的圖片。
2.生成Access token


3.下載PicGo軟件:
https://github.com/Molunerfinn/picgo/releases
4.填入剛才在Github創(chuàng)建的信息,指定存儲(chǔ)文件夾的路徑,PicGo上傳文件的時(shí)候,將自動(dòng)在github倉庫中創(chuàng)建此文件夾。
自定義域名:
https://cdn.jsdelivr.net/gh/用戶名/圖床倉庫名

5.可以開始上傳圖片啦,在上傳圖片之后自動(dòng)會(huì)將圖片鏈接復(fù)制到你的剪貼板里。

總結(jié)
雖然這種免費(fèi)CDN折騰起來有點(diǎn)麻煩,不過畢竟免費(fèi),還可以作為圖床用能節(jié)省你的主機(jī)流量,加上jsDelivr 和 Github 都是大廠還是比較放心的。喜歡瞎折騰的,可以把整站都丟到 Github 上面,然后通過插件「WP Super Cache」里面的CDN功能來處理靜態(tài)資源,這里就不給大家演示了,有興趣自己折騰。
版權(quán)聲明:本文內(nèi)容由互聯(lián)網(wǎng)用戶自發(fā)貢獻(xiàn),該文觀點(diǎn)僅代表作者本人。本站僅提供信息存儲(chǔ)空間服務(wù),不擁有所有權(quán),不承擔(dān)相關(guān)法律責(zé)任。如發(fā)現(xiàn)本站有涉嫌抄襲侵權(quán)/違法違規(guī)的內(nèi)容, 請發(fā)送郵件至2705686032@qq.com 舉報(bào),一經(jīng)查實(shí),本站將立刻刪除。原文轉(zhuǎn)載: 原文出處: